Output 843091a2dc56cea3de024d0e9a810b3f794fa04c91e402784faeb4e868b90686:0

value
2144629
script pubkey
OP_0 OP_PUSHBYTES_20 c15522b55ecf0792e6e1f43b4fe8d2f9233c5d03
address
bc1qc92j9d27eure9ehp7sa5l6xjly3nchgrzwevld
transaction
843091a2dc56cea3de024d0e9a810b3f794fa04c91e402784faeb4e868b90686
spent
true